Music by Kensuke Ushio.
I took part in the soundtrack production as arranger and pianist.
The soundtrack was released on the film’s opening day, September 19, and is available for streaming here.
That said, I personally recommend listening to it on CD…
I contributed to tracks 4, 9, 21, 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28, 29, and 30.

Music by Taro Umebayashi.
I joined as pianist and arranger for The Summer Hikaru Died, and the soundtrack is now available on streaming platforms.
I played piano for all tracks except the choral pieces, and arranged track 18.
